The Role
An exciting opportunity has arisen for a Cover Supervisor to join the existing team. Candidates will be able to give instructions for the lesson as provided by a teacher, keep good order in the classroom and to respond to general queries. When no cover is required you will support other departments.
You will be expected to have excellent interpersonal skills and a commitment to young people, their welfare and education. You will also need to act as a role model with high expectations of conduct and behaviour. The post does not require qualified teacher status although applicants with this are welcome. Experience of working with young people would be an advantage although full training and induction will be provided.

Paxman Academy opened to Year 7 students in September 2019 and is a co-educational, fully comprehensive 11-16 Academy with a PAN of 180. We are a heavily oversubscribed school which is held in high regard in the community. Our recent Ofsted inspection (Feb 24) rated our school as Good.
